                          I think this only applies to having children in the car:

                          "It is unlawful for a person to smoke a pipe, cigar,
                          or cigarette in a motor vehicle, whether in motion or at rest, in
                          which there is a child passenger who is required under the Vehicle
                          Code to be secured in a child passenger restraint system."

                          I agree with the law if this is the case. Adult should be allowed to smoke in thier cars though without children....

                                                                                                Consider the physiological effects of smoking on yourself and your baby, especially the increased risk of SIDS.

                                                                                                1. It retards growth. Smoking stunts the growth of the developing fetus. Nicotine narrows the uterine blood vessels, thus reducing blood flow to the baby.

                                                                                                2. It retards brain development. Nicotine has been shown experimentally to retard fetal brain growth in animals. The developing brain is particularly vulnerable to low levels of oxygen, and immaturity of the brain center that regulates breathing could contribute to SIDS.

                                                                                                5. Passive smoking also harms the baby. When expectant mothers are exposed to smoke from other people's cigarettes, their babies are also exposed. One study showed that a pregnant woman's exposure to smoke for at least two hours a day doubled her risk of delivering a low birthweight baby. While older studies claimed no increased SIDS risk if the father smoked, a newer study reports a higher risk of SIDS if the father smokes. Demand that your husband and co-workers respect the life inside your womb. If your job requires working in a smoke-contaminated environment while pregnant, know that this is a proven health hazard to your baby and is grounds for reassignment to a baby-healthy environment. As a testimony to the wisdom of the body, many mothers find they have an aversion to being around cigarette and cigar smoke (and to drinking alcohol) while pregnant. Listen to the warnings of your body and hundreds of medical studies: Don't expose yourself and your baby to smoke while pregnant. Legally, you have the right to work in a smoke-free environment.

                                                                                                6. Smoking harms mothers and babies.

                                                                                                Increases infertility (smoking could account for ten percent of infertility problems in mothers)
                                                                                                Increases risk of ectopic pregnancy
                                                                                                Increases risk of placenta previa
                                                                                                Increases risk of premature separation of the placenta
                                                                                                Increases risk of placental abnormalities (known as "smoker's placenta")
                                                                                                Increases risk of problem pregnancies, e.g., pre-eclampsia
                                                                                                Increases risk of prematurity under intrauterine growth retardation
                                                                                                Increases risk of the newborn dying at birth by twenty percent; thirty-five percent if mother smokes more than thirty-five cigarettes a day
                                                                                                Increases risk of respiratory infections in infant
                                                                                                Increases risk of SIDS by two to five times

                                                                                                  Second hand smoke is a major cause of children's illness -- yet 85% of adults who smoke and who live with a child do not ensure that the child is not exposed to the smoke from their cigarettes.

                                                                                                  http://www.smoke-free.ca/Second-Hand...ealth_kids.htm

                                                                                                  The impact of second-hand smoke on kids health

                                                                                                  Second-hand smoke (which is sometimes called environmental tobacco smoke or ETS) contains toxic substances, over 40 of which cause cancer. Some of these substances are in stronger concentrations in second-hand smoke than they are in the smoke that goes directly into smokers? lungs.

                                                                                                  ETS is causally linked with a number of adverse health effects in children (under 18), including:

                                                                                                  lower respiratory tract infections (i.e. croup, bronchitis and pneumonia)
                                                                                                  increased fluid in the middle ear
                                                                                                  upper respiratory tract irritation
                                                                                                  reduced lung function
                                                                                                  additional episodes of asthma
                                                                                                  increased severity of asthmatic symptoms in children
                                                                                                  reduced oxygen flow to tissues, comparable to children with anemia, cyanotic heart disease or chronic lung disease ?

                                                                                                  A U.S. analysis** of over 100 reports on pædiatric diseases concluded that children?s exposure to tobacco smoke is responsible for up to:

                                                                                                  13% of ear infection
                                                                                                  (approximately 220,000 ear infections in Canadian children)*

                                                                                                  26% of tympanostomy tube insertions
                                                                                                  (approximately 16,500 in Canada)

                                                                                                  24% of tonsillectomies and adenoidectomies
                                                                                                  (approx. 2,100 Canadian operations)

                                                                                                  13% of asthma cases
                                                                                                  (approx. 52,200 cases in Canada)

                                                                                                  16% of physician visits for cough
                                                                                                  (approx. 200,000 visits in Canada)

                                                                                                  20% of all lung infections in children under 5
                                                                                                  (approx. 43,600 cases of bronchitis in Canada and 19,000 cases of pneumonia in Canada)

                                                                                                  136-212 childhood deaths from lower respiratory infection
                                                                                                  (approx. 13-20 in Canada)

                                                                                                  148 childhood deaths from fires started by tobacco products
                                                                                                  (approx. 15 in Canada)

                                                                                                  1868-2708 SIDS deaths?
                                                                                                  (approx. 180-270 in Canada)
